Cover blurb:
“Sing about the past again, and sing that same old song. Tell me what you know, so I can tell you that you’re wrong."

Gallifrey. The Doctor’s home planet. For twenty thousand centuries the Gallifreyans have been the most powerful race in the cosmos. They have circumnavigated infinity and eternity, harnessed science and conquered death. The are the Lords of Time, and have used their powers carefully.

But now a new force is unleashed, one that is literally capable of anything. It is enough to give even the Time Lords nightmares. More than that: it is enough to destroy them.

It is one of their own.
Waiting for them at the end of the universe.

Featuring the Doctor, this novel celebrates the thirty-fifth anniversary of Doctor Who.

Note:  This is a print-on-demand reprint — although the book is orderable in exactly the same way as a “regular” book via Amazon or other booksellers. Lance Parkin’s other BBC novels have also received the same treatment: Father Time, Trading Futures and The Gallifrey Chronicles — as well as 4 of Kate Orman/Jonathan Blum’s novels: Seeing I, Unnatural History, The Year of Intelligent Tigers and Blue Box.
